Earth scientists are offering a new answer to the long-standing question of how our planet acquired its oxygenated atmosphere. Based on a new model that draws from research in diverse fields including petrology, geodynamics, volcanology and geochemistry, the team’s findings were published online this week in Nature Geoscience. They suggest that the rise of oxygen in Earth’s atmosphere was an inevitable consequence of the formation of continents in the presence of life and plate tectonics.
